Kids 'R' Kids of Copperfield

Licensed Center · Houston, Harris County, TX · Operation No. 1680364

Kids 'R' Kids of Copperfield holds a Full Permit issued September 20, 2018. In the state's 60-month public window it has 27 inspections on record with 13 cited deficiencies. The records below are republished verbatim from the Texas HHSC database.

Deficiency records
April 9, 2026 Standard § 746.2421(b) - Written Feeding Instructions - Review and Update Every 30 Days
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ered in the investigation, there's sufficient evidence the caregiver did not follow the written feeding instructions provided by the parent.
Corrected: May 14, 2026
June 4, 2025 Standard § 746.1205(a)(4) - Supervision ensures each child?s safety, well-being, including physical proximity and auditory or visual awareness of each child?s on going activity
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ered, there's sufficient evidence to support the child was left in the classroom unsupervised.
Corrected: June 20, 2025
June 3, 2025 Standard § 746.1205(a)(4) - Supervision ensures each child?s safety, well-being, including physical proximity and auditory or visual awareness of each child?s on going activity
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information provided, there's sufficient evidence to support the caregiver did not intervene to prevent a child from injuring his finger.
Corrected: July 31, 2025
May 8, 2025 Standard § 746.1111 - Education Outside of U.S.
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
One out of five employee files had education that was not translated and it did not show the equivalence in the U.S.
Corrected: June 9, 2025
October 13, 2023 Standard § 746.307(c) - Parental Notification of Less Serious Injuries
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on evidence gathered in the investigation, there is sufficient evidence the parent was not informed of the bite on the child's arm.
Corrected: November 14, 2023
July 21, 2023 Standard § 745.641 - AP Background check results - Must receive notification prior to allowing subject to be present at your operation
High
Verbatim from the agency record
A caregiver with direct contact with children did not have a background completed.
Corrected: July 21, 2023
July 13, 2023 Standard § 746.1205(a)(4) - Supervision ensures each child?s safety, well-being, including physical proximity and auditory or visual awareness of each child?s on going activity
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ered in the investigation, there's sufficient evidence the caregiver did not maintain supervision and a child was hurt.
Corrected: September 7, 2023
June 8, 2023 Standard § 746.2419(6) - Requirements for Feeding Infants - Label Bottles/Cups
Medium High
Verbatim from the agency record
A bottle in the infant-1 and the 12-18mos classroom did not a bottled labeled. Note: This was corrected during inspection when the caregiver put the name on the bottles.
Corrected: June 8, 2023
June 8, 2023 Standard § 746.5207(b) - Emergency Evacuation and Relocation Diagram - Posted in Each Room
Medium High
Verbatim from the agency record
Both school age classrooms was were missing evacuation diagrams. Note: corrected at inspection when the director posted the diagrams in both rooms.
Corrected: June 8, 2023
June 8, 2023 Standard § 746.401(5) - Posting Requirements - Activity Plans for each group of children in the child care center
Medium
Verbatim from the agency record
Both school age rooms was missing activity plans in the classrooms. Note: This corrected during the inspection when the director posted the activity plan in both classrooms.
Corrected: June 8, 2023
November 14, 2022 Standard § 746.1201(1) - Responsibilities of Employees and Caregivers -Demonstrate Competency, Good Judgment, Self-control
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ered during the investigation, there sufficient evidence the director did not make good choice of judgment regarding the incident with the parent.
Corrected: January 17, 2023
October 8, 2021 Standard § 746.5101(a) - Annual Fire Inspection - Before Initial Permit Issued and Every 12 Months
High
Verbatim from the agency record
There was not a current fire inspection available at the center.
Corrected: October 29, 2021
October 7, 2021 Standard § 746.1201(1) - Responsibilities of Employees and Caregivers -Demonstrate Competency, Good Judgment, Self-control
High
Verbatim from the agency record
Based on the information gathered during the investigation, there's sufficient evidenced that shows the caregiver did not demonstrate good judgment when redirecting children in the classroom.
Corrected: November 30, 2021
